About

Ana H. Kim is a scholar working on Cognitive Neuroscience, Sensory Systems and Speech and Hearing. According to data from OpenAlex, Ana H. Kim has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 885 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ience, 18 papers in Sensory Systems and 13 papers in Speech and Hearing. Recurrent topics in Ana H. Kim’s work include Hearing Loss and Rehabilitation (23 papers), Hearing, Cochlea, Tinnitus, Genetics (18 papers) and Noise Effects and Management (13 papers). Ana H. Kim is often cited by papers focused on Hearing Loss and Rehabilitation (23 papers), Hearing, Cochlea, Tinnitus, Genetics (18 papers) and Noise Effects and Management (13 papers). Ana H. Kim collaborates with scholars based in United States, Brazil and Australia. Ana H. Kim's co-authors include Bret R. Rutherford, Justin S. Golub, Katharine Brewster, Steven P. Roose, Adam M. Brickman, José A. Luchsinger, Adam Ciarleglio, Christopher J. Linstrom, Linda A. Mattiace and George Alexiades and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, American Journal of Psychiatry and The Laryngoscope.
